About this role
Anticipated End Date: 2026-08-21 Position Title: Customer Care Representative II Job Description: Customer Care Representative II
Indianapolis, IN
Location: This role requires associates to work from the posted locations full-time, enabling consistent face-to-face collaboration, teamwork, and direct engagement. This policy promotes an environment built on in-person interaction, communication, and immediate support.
Please note that per our policy on hybrid/virtual work, candidates not within a reasonable commuting distance from the posting location(s) will not be considered for employment, unless accommodation is granted as required by law.
This position includes an onsite training and nesting period lasting approximately 8–16 weeks. Candidates must have 100% attendance during the full duration of training.
Start date: 8/31/2026 • Training hours: 8:30 am - 5 pm EST or 8am-4:30pm EST
• Post Training: Ability to work any 8-hour shift M-F between 8 am and 10 pm EST, possible weekend OT as needed
The Customer Care Representative II is responsible for successfully completing the required basic training. Able to perform basic job functions with help from co-workers, specialists and managers on non-basic issues. Must pass the appropriate pre-employment test battery.
How you will make an impact: • Responds to internal and external customer questions via telephone and written correspondence regarding insurance benefits, provider contracts, eligibility and claims.
• Analyzes problems and provides information/solutions.
• Operates a PC/image station to obtain and extract information;
• Documents information, activities and changes in the database.
• Thoroughly documents inquiry outcomes for accurate tracking and analysis.
• Develops and maintains positive customer relations and coordinates with various functions within the company to ensure customer requests and questions are handled appropriately and in a timely manner.
• Researches and analyzes data to address operational challenges and customer service issues.
• Provides external and internal customers with requested information.
• Under immediate supervision, receives and places follow-up telephone calls / e-mails to answer customer questions that are routine in nature.
• Uses computerized systems for tracking, information gathering and troubleshooting.
• Outbound calls are conducted in the ZipDrug business area.
• Associates in this role are expected to have the ability to multi-task, including handling calls, texts, facsimiles, and electronic queues, while simultaneously taking notes and speaking to customers.
• Proficient in maintaining focus during extended periods of sitting and handling multiple tasks in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ment.
• Strong verbal and written communication skills, both with virtual and in-person interactions.
• Attentive to details, critical thinker, and a problem-solver.
• Demonstrates empathy and persistence to resolve caller issues completely.
• Comfort and proficiency with digital tools and platforms to enhance productivity and minimize manual efforts.
• Associates in this role will have a structured work schedule with occasional overtime or flexibility based on business needs, including the ability to work from the office as necessary.
• Performs other duties as assigned.
Minimum Requirements: • HS diploma or equivalent.
• Previous experience in an automated customer service environment; or any combination of education and experience which would provide an equivalent background.
Preferred Skills, Capabilities, and Experiences: • The majority of each day will be spent on the phone. Ability to work from home with hard-wired internet access and a quiet and private workspace strongly preferred.
• A passion for serving others with the ability to be empathetic and the desire to go above and beyond to help resolve members questions at the first point of contact preferred.
• A customer advocate willing to listen and find creative solutions to address and resolve customers questions, issues or concerns preferred.
• A composed individual able to multi-task, navigating multiple computer applications and working efficiently while communicating and serving the customer preferred.
• Have a strong work ethic and sense of responsibility to your teammates and our members, demonstrated by the simplest things like being on time and available to meet member’s needs, to being accountable for commitments made to customers or others and ensuring follow-ups are completed preferred.
• Flexible and quick learner, willing to adapt to changing customer and business needs preferred.
Here’s what Elevance Health offers: • A career path with opportunity for growth
• Ability to obtain your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ree or further your education with tuition reimbursement.
• Affordable Health Insurance, Dental, Vision and Basic Life
• 401K match, Paid Time Off, Holiday Pay
• Annual incentive bonus and annual increases plan based on performance.
